Species: Tetramorium caespitum

 

Breeding difficulty: Easy

 

Castes: No

 

Size :

Queen: 7-8 millimeters

Workers: 2-4 millimeters

 

Type of foundation: Independent clastral

 

Harvest location: France

 

Number of gynes: Monogyne

 

Rearing temperatures: 24-28 degrees

 

Rearing humidity: 70-80%

 

Food: Insects and sweet liquids

 

Hibernation: Yes, 3 months at 10-15 degrees.

 

Type of nest: Reconstituted stone, resinated plaster, terrarium, cellular concrete

 

Description: Tetramorium caespitum is commonly called pavement ants. It has very effective recruitment and rapid development.
